Contenu | Rechercher | Menus

Annonce

Si vous rencontrez des soucis à rester connecté sur le forum (ou si vous avez perdu votre mot de passe) déconnectez-vous et reconnectez-vous depuis cette page, en cochant la case "Me connecter automatiquement lors de mes prochaines visites". Attention, le forum rencontre actuellement quelques difficultés. En cas d'erreur 502, il ne faut pas re-valider l'envoi d'un message ou l'ouverture d'une discussion, au risque de créer un doublon.

La section divers se réorganise ! De nouvelles sous-sections à venir. (plus d'infos + donner son avis)

#1 Le 30/05/2013, à 09:56

londumas

[Résolu] Créer une application pour ubuntu Touch

Hello,
J'ai comme projet d'écrire une application pour Ubuntu Touch, j'ai suivi le tuto du site officiel mais je ne trouve pas le guide de référence. De plus le fichier /usr/lib/ubuntu-ui-toolkit/demos/ComponentShowcase.qml  n'existe pas chez moi. pourtant j'ai bien suivi le tuto d'ici

Une idée ?

Dernière modification par londumas (Le 11/08/2013, à 15:59)

Hors ligne

#2 Le 30/05/2013, à 10:11

Phoenamandre

Re : [Résolu] Créer une application pour ubuntu Touch

Tape "ubuntu" dans ton launcher unity tongue

Je crois qu'il est désormais accessible à partir du menu, mais je ne sais pas où ils l'ont placé.

Hors ligne

#3 Le 30/05/2013, à 11:00

londumas

Re : [Résolu] Créer une application pour ubuntu Touch

Merci.
ça s'appelle « ubuntu ui toolkit gallery » maintenant, mais je n'arrive pas à cliquer sur « API Documentation ». Une idée ?

Hors ligne

#4 Le 30/05/2013, à 11:48

Phoenamandre

Re : [Résolu] Créer une application pour ubuntu Touch

Même problème ici, et j'admets que c'est plutôt gênant.

Hors ligne

#5 Le 30/05/2013, à 11:50

londumas

Re : [Résolu] Créer une application pour ubuntu Touch

Oui c'est assez gênant, je peux pas inventer le code... Pourtant il y a bien des app qui fonctionnent et qui sont écrites en ce moment....
Merci tout de même.

Hors ligne

#6 Le 30/05/2013, à 11:52

londumas

Re : [Résolu] Créer une application pour ubuntu Touch

et même pour les choses simple comme écrire le code est différent du code Qt ?

Hors ligne

#7 Le 30/05/2013, à 11:55

Phoenamandre

Re : [Résolu] Créer une application pour ubuntu Touch

J'ai eu beaucoup de mal à comprendre le QML.
« Comment faire un "hello world" ? » tongue
Pour le moment je te conseille de hacker le code des autres, et regarder du côté de la documentation officielle de QML, pas celle d'Ubuntu !

Hors ligne

#8 Le 05/06/2013, à 20:20

sono68200

Re : [Résolu] Créer une application pour ubuntu Touch

Chez moi le "API Documentation" fonctionne... De toute façon la documentation existe en ligne : http://developer.ubuntu.com/api/ubuntu- … u-sdk.html.


Membre attitré de la brigade des S.
Un peu zinzin sur les bords, sourire est mon quotidien.

Hors ligne

#9 Le 06/06/2013, à 09:20

londumas

Re : [Résolu] Créer une application pour ubuntu Touch

Merci @sono68200, ça marche pour moi aussi maintenant.

J'ai un problème. J'essaye de prendre une variable (texts qui vaut « var texts = "helo" ») dans un scripte java (functions.js) et de l'utiliser dans mon .qml de cette manière :

import "./functions.js" as Function
........ // là il y a les trucs qu'il faut
title: i18n.tr("Textes du jour " + Function.texts)

et ça me rend : « Textes du jour undefined" mais pas la moindre erreur.
Une idée ?

Hors ligne

#10 Le 08/06/2013, à 11:19

londumas

Re : [Résolu] Créer une application pour ubuntu Touch

[up]
une idée de ce que je fais mal ?

Hors ligne

#11 Le 08/06/2013, à 12:12

sono68200

Re : [Résolu] Créer une application pour ubuntu Touch

Je ne m'y connais pas assez en javascript. hmm Si tu me donnes les codes je peux essayer de chercher le problème.


Membre attitré de la brigade des S.
Un peu zinzin sur les bords, sourire est mon quotidien.

Hors ligne

#12 Le 08/06/2013, à 12:53

londumas

Re : [Résolu] Créer une application pour ubuntu Touch

Merci @sono68200,
En voulant préparer un fichier à poster, j'ai trouvé le problème. Il faut juste mettre en majuscule la première lettre du fichier de code et enlever le « .js » quand on fait l'importation.
Ainsi il faut faire:

import "./functions.js" as Functions

et pas

import "./functions.js" as Function

Hors ligne

#13 Le 15/06/2013, à 15:25

londumas

Re : [Résolu] Créer une application pour ubuntu Touch

Hello,
Maintenant j'essaye de trouver le moyen de faire une requête web et d'afficher le texte obtenu. Je m'explique, j'ai ce site : ici qui permet, avec des paramètres, de me donner le texte que je veux. Comment obtenir ce contenu en javascript ou qml ? J'ai regardé du coté de XMLHttpRequest mais je n'y comprends rien du tout.
Une idée comment faire ou quoi lire comme documentation pour trouver la solution?

Merci du support

code :
l'idée c'est un truc de ce genre :

       var currentTime = new Date(); 
       var month = currentTime.getMonth() + 1; 
       var day = currentTime.getDate(); 
       var year = currentTime.getFullYear(); 
       if (day < 10) day = '0'+day; 
       if (month < 10) month = '0'+month; 
       getText("http://feed.evangelizo.org/reader.php?date='+year+month+day+'&type=reading&lang=FR&content=GSP");

Il faudrait créer la fonction getText

Hors ligne

#14 Le 17/06/2013, à 08:30

Phoenamandre

Re : [Résolu] Créer une application pour ubuntu Touch

Commence par importer ce code http://code.jquery.com/jquery-2.0.2.min.js
Puis, en JQuery :

function getText(url){


$.get(url, function(data) {
//Ici tu mets ce que tu souhaites après que le programme ait récupéré la page (par exemple modifier un élément)
});

}

Le retour de la page est dans data
Je n'ai pas testé avec QML


Le mieux à faire pour toi serait d'utiliser directement $.get :
$.get(url, function(data) {
//Traitement des données
});

Dernière modification par Phoenamandre (Le 17/06/2013, à 08:31)

Hors ligne

#15 Le 25/06/2013, à 08:35

londumas

Re : [Résolu] Créer une application pour ubuntu Touch

Merci @Phoenamandre. Je vais jeter un coup d'oeil.

Hors ligne

#16 Le 01/07/2013, à 15:16

londumas

Re : [Résolu] Créer une application pour ubuntu Touch

Hello tout le monde.
Les choses ont bien avancé et j'aimerais lancer le projet Launchpad pour avoir des remarques et des rapports de bogues. J'ai créé la page du projet : ici, et j'aimerais y mettre le code. Pour cela j'utilise la ligne de commande suivante :

bzr push lp:~helion331990/ite-missa-est/trunk

qui me renvoie :

You have not informed bzr of your Launchpad ID, and you must do this to
write to Launchpad or access private data.  See "bzr help launchpad-login".

Alors je fais ça :

bzr launchpad-login helion331990

et là je me retrouve avec ça :

bzr: ERROR: The user helion331990 has not registered any SSH keys with Launchpad.
See <https://launchpad.net/people/+me>

Ainsi il faut que je donne ma clé publique pour créer cette clé SSH. Mais quand je vais sur le "+" de "SSH keys:" et que je rentre le texte que je trouve sur "OpenPGP keys:" de mon profil, ça ne marche pas.

Quel est le problème?

Aussi, pouvez vous me donner de la doc pour créer le paquet Ubuntu Touch? J'ai pas compris comment on faisait pour le "control", "rules" et le "install"

Hors ligne

#17 Le 02/07/2013, à 13:03

londumas

Re : [Résolu] Créer une application pour ubuntu Touch

Désolé,
Je pense avoir trouvé la solution ici, on va voir...

Hors ligne

#18 Le 02/07/2013, à 22:59

krampouz

Re : [Résolu] Créer une application pour ubuntu Touch

salut a tous,

toujours rien pour le GS3 GT-9305?


SE: Ubuntu 14.04, Debian 7.4 wheezy
EB: XFCE4
Pibilinn
Camping car Bretagne

Hors ligne

#19 Le 05/07/2013, à 16:32

londumas

Re : [Résolu] Créer une application pour ubuntu Touch

@krampouz tu es hors sujet je pense. C'est un sujet sur la création d'une application.

Sinon si vous avez qt creator, vous pouvez me donner des retours, l'app s'appelle "ite-massa-est", elle se trouve ici : https://launchpad.net/ite-missa-est. Elle n'est pas finie mais elle est déjà bien avancée. Tout retour sur le contenu, l'orthographe (de la page Launchpad ou de l'app), le design, tout est le bien venu.

Merci pour votre aide.

Hors ligne

#20 Le 06/07/2013, à 08:06

londumas

Re : [Résolu] Créer une application pour ubuntu Touch

Savez-vous quel est le code héxadécimal du gris par défaut des pages dans Ubuntu touch

Hors ligne

#21 Le 06/07/2013, à 08:23

sono68200

Re : [Résolu] Créer une application pour ubuntu Touch

Je tombe sur ça moi : #ECECEC


Membre attitré de la brigade des S.
Un peu zinzin sur les bords, sourire est mon quotidien.

Hors ligne

#22 Le 06/07/2013, à 08:27

londumas

Re : [Résolu] Créer une application pour ubuntu Touch

Cool merci @sono68200. Ça a l'air d'être ça et pour information, comment as tu trouvé?

Hors ligne

#23 Le 06/07/2013, à 15:25

sono68200

Re : [Résolu] Créer une application pour ubuntu Touch

Capture d'écran avec une application a moi en QML, puis GIMP pour piquer la couleur :-P


Membre attitré de la brigade des S.
Un peu zinzin sur les bords, sourire est mon quotidien.

Hors ligne

#24 Le 12/07/2013, à 08:47

londumas

Re : [Résolu] Créer une application pour ubuntu Touch

@sono68300 Pas mal, j'aurais dû y penser.

J'ai un petit problème, je n'arrive pas à concilier un "à la ligne" et un lien à cliquer. Comment faire ça ?

i18n.tr("See <a href=\"%1\">Evangelizo</a> for\n copyright info on the readings").arg("https://www.evangelizo.org")

Le "\n" ne fait rien.

Merci

Dernière modification par du Mas des Bourboux (Le 12/07/2013, à 08:47)

Hors ligne

#25 Le 11/08/2013, à 15:58

londumas

Re : [Résolu] Créer une application pour ubuntu Touch

Bon, j'ai résolu tout ce que je voulais faire. L'application n'est pas fini mais elle est installable maintenant.
Vous pouvez aller sur le lien suivant (sur le forum d'Ubuntu Touch France) pour voir l'explication de l'app : http://ubuntouch-fr.org/forum/topic-29+ … sa-est.php

Merci à tous.

Hors ligne

Haut de page ↑